Two point sources of coherent, monochromatic light with wavelength $\lambda$ are near each other. The light from these sources is interfering in space around them. If you determine there is destructive interference between the two sources at a point 7.28 µm away from one source and 5.72 µm away from the other, what could the wavelength of the light be?
